New Restaurant Coming to La Place

Find out what's coming - and when you can enjoy their fare

A local restaurant proprietor will add a new "simple, classic American grill" in Beachwood's La Place.

The Cedar Creek Grille, owned by Lindey's Restaurant Group, will open by September, owner Rick Doody told the Planning & Zoning Commission at Thursday's meeting. 

The Commission voted unanimously to approve Doody's preliminary site plan, which includes renovations and an expanded patio in the 6,200-square-foot space that housed until early this year.

Doody and his family have owned Lindey's Restaurant and Bar, an upscale new-American restaurant and bar in Columbus, for 30 years. 

His day job is as the chairman of a successful restaurant group that founded a national upscale restaurant chain, but he added that this is an unrelated venture - his family has "no interest" in making the Cedar Creek Grille a chain.

"It's a great market. We know the market well," said Doody, who hails from Hunting Valley.

Doody described the menu as simple and fairly limited: grilled fish, ham and cheese sandwiches. They'll be open for dinner seven days a week and possibly weekend brunch.
